Overview

Every quarter, Oracle releases a new version of their HCM Cloud software. This update is quite essential for various reasons, including the following: 

Each release improves the platform with new features and patches. 
Also includes suggestions from Oracle users across the globe. 
Included within the client’s license subscription. 

Our Crucial Involvement

PCL provide Quarterly Upgrade services for Oracle HCM Cloud as a part of their Application Support Services. The upgrade process is executed using a tried and tested, well-defined series of comprehensive steps that covers everything right from aligning the update with the projects to training the end users for the new features and interface, wherever required.
It ensures the client’s seamless, hassle-free, effective and productive transition. With decades of cumulative experience in planning and executing Quarterly Upgrades for Oracle HCM Cloud, PCL has created the following methodology deployed to execute the process
